DEP09S364LORLF D-Sub Receptacle Equivalent & Substitute Parts

Part Overview

The DEP09S364LORLF is a 9-position D-Sub receptacle connector manufactured by Amphenol ICC (FCI) with female sockets, designed for through-hole solder termination applications. This connector features a DE/E shell size (1) with unthreaded housing and gold-plated contacts rated for 7.5A at 300V. The part is currently obsolete, necessitating identification of functionally equivalent alternatives to maintain design compatibility and ensure continued component availability for repair, maintenance, and production applications.

Engineering Selection Recommendations

The DEP09S365TLF is the qualified substitute for the obsolete DEP09S364LORLF based on the following engineering criteria:

Mechanical Compatibility: Both connectors share identical D-Sub 9-position receptacle configuration with DE/E shell size (1), ensuring direct mechanical interchangeability in through-hole PCB applications.

Electrical Performance: The DEP09S365TLF meets the original 7.5A current requirement and exceeds the 300V voltage specification with a 1000V rating, providing enhanced electrical margin for high-voltage applications.

Compliance and Certification: Both parts maintain RoHS compliance and UL94 V-0 flammability rating, satisfying regulatory requirements for industrial and commercial applications.

Product Lifecycle Status: The substitute part is in active production status, ensuring long-term availability and supply chain continuity compared to the obsolete original part.

Contact System: Identical copper alloy construction with gold GXT™ plating preserves signal integrity and corrosion resistance characteristics of the original design.

Frequently Asked Questions (FAQ)

Q: Can DEP09S365TLF be used as a direct replacement for DEP09S364LORLF in existing designs?

A: Yes. Both connectors are 9-position D-Sub receptacles with identical shell size (DE/E, size 1), through-hole solder termination, and operating temperature range (-55°C to 125°C). The substitute meets or exceeds all electrical specifications of the original part.

Q: What is the difference in voltage rating between these two parts?

A: The DEP09S364LORLF is rated for 300V, while the DEP09S365TLF is rated for 1000V. The higher voltage rating of the substitute provides additional electrical margin and does not affect compatibility in applications operating at or below 300V.
